The distribution of arsenic and its harms in drinking water were discussed.The removal of arsenic in drinking water by different adsorption techniques at home and abroad and the adsorption characteristics were reviewed.Results show that,among the six adsorption methods for arsenic removal,the method by composite materials and modified materials is of low cost and high removal efficiency,so it has the most marketable prospect;the removal efficiency by activated material is strongly affected by pH;the course of arsenic removal by ferrous minerals may easily lead to secondary contamination;nanometer materials is of the highest efficiency,so it would be the main arsenic removal material in future.
